Rab Ne Bana Di Jodi " is a 2008 Bollywood romantic drama featuring the story of Surinder Sahni, a shy office worker who transforms himself into the flamboyant "Raj" to win the heart of his grieving wife, Taani. Below are the key features and highlights of the film: Cast and Crew
Starring: Shah Rukh Khan in a dual-identity role as Surinder Sahni and Raj Kapoor; Anushka Sharma in her Bollywood debut as Taani Sahni. Director and Writer: Aditya Chopra.
Producer: Yash Chopra and Aditya Chopra under the Yash Raj Films banner.
Supporting Cast: Vinay Pathak as Surinder's best friend, Bobby Khosla. Musical Highlights
Soundtrack: Composed by Salim–Sulaiman with lyrics by Jaideep Sahni.
Iconic Songs: Includes hits like "Tujh Mein Rab Dikhta Hai," "Haule Haule," and "Dance Pe Chance".
Special Cameos: The song "Phir Milenge Chalte Chalte" features special appearances by major Bollywood actresses including Kajol, Rani Mukerji, Preity Zinta, Bipasha Basu, and Lara Dutta. Core Themes and Narrative

Dual Identity: Much of the plot revolves around a dance competition where Surinder (disguised as Raj) becomes Taani’s partner, exploring themes of self-discovery and internal versus external transformation.
Setting: Primarily filmed in Amritsar, Punjab, featuring significant scenes at the Golden Temple. Box Office and Legacy
Commercial Success: The film was a blockbuster, grossing approximately ₹157 crore worldwide and becoming one of the highest-grossing Hindi films of 2008.
Critical Reception: It was noted for its emotional depth and marked a significant shift in Shah Rukh Khan's persona toward more grounded characters.

Shah Rukh Khan’s Dual Performance
The film’s success rests heavily on Shah Rukh Khan’s shoulders, and he delivers one of the most nuanced performances of his career. The genius of his acting lies in the contrast between the two characters:
- Surinder Sahni: Khan strips away his usual superstar charisma to play a man who is invisible. With his glasses, ill-fitting clothes, and nervous demeanor, Surinder is the embodiment of the "common man." Khan’s portrayal is tender and heartbreaking, making the audience root for the underdog.
- Raj Kapoor: As the alter-ego, Khan channels the Bollywood stereotypes of the 70s and 80s—over-the-top, energetic, and slightly obnoxious. Yet, he infuses Raj with enough charm to make Taani’s confusion believable.
This duality allows the film to explore the question: Can you love the same person if they present themselves differently? It challenges the superficial notions of attraction and digs deeper into the essence of companionship.

Why the Film Resonates Today
Rab Ne Bana Di Jodi remains relevant because it treats the "ordinary" with dignity. In an era where cinema often glorifies hyper-masculinity or larger-than-life heroes, Surinder Sahni was a breath of fresh air. He reminded audiences that kindness, patience, and genuine care are the foundations of true love.
The film’s philosophy—that God creates the right pairs, but it is up to humans to recognize that bond—touched a chord with traditional audiences while the modern setting appealed to younger viewers.
